General Manager


Job Details

The General Manager will be responsible for ensuring that the facility is managed in a manner that contributes to the achievement of objectives established through annual operating plans and revenue. The General Manager provides strong and effective day-to-day leadership and management fostering an environment that encourages contribution by all employees to overall company objectives, making sound decisions on behalf and in the best interest of iFLY and its team members. The GM will work closely with Senior Management to ensure strategic business objectives are achieved.

D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ES

The General Manager takes direction from top executives and understands the executives' overall plan for the company. The General Manager makes suggestions that enhance or streamline operations, directs other people to achieve their goals, communicates the objectives and vision of the company to the staff and is an example of leadership. The General Manager must be able to delegate responsibility, must organize divisions so that the team members know exactly what role each has to play, and supervise that it is being done to the best of their ability.

The General Manager recruits, hires and trains team members and resolves team member concerns/issues. Supervision includes Customer Service, Call Center and Instructor staff, building facility, network infrastructure, staff communications and development as well as ensuring Marketing and Sales campaigns are communicated to the customer service and call center team. The General Manager has a pulse on sales data, costs, performance indicators, safety, team member morale and world-class customer service. The General Manager provides support and leadership to all tunnel team members. The General Manager will ensure public relations and all sales are handled in a courteous and professional manner.

Responsibilities-Include but are not limited to:

  • Overseeing all daily operations
  • Supervises customer service staff, call center, instructors and management team
  • Manages daily flight and staff schedules
  • Monitors flight manifest to ensure maximum occupancy
  • Ultimately responsible for interviewing, hiring and proper training of team members
  • Responsible for team member reviews, recognition and disciplinary actions
  • Responsible for inventory control and ordering of merchandise and supplies
  • Ensures safety of operations and team members
  • Manages and maintains daily reporting
  • Prepares payroll and timekeeping reports
  • Checks POS close outs and cash drops
  • Manages budgets, profitability and Profit & Loss margins
  • Controls operational expenses
  • Improves profit margins where possible
  • Ensures that facility is clean inside and outside
  • Involved in proactive incentive programs, reward schemes and team building events
  • Works with Sales Manager on statistics and success of sales promotions
  • Assists in short- and long-term sales and marketing strategies and helps evaluate effectiveness
  • Implements sales promotions and initiatives
  • Sets up product or service enhancements to improve customer satisfaction and sales potential
  • Researches, evaluates and recommends enhancements to constantly improve the customer experience
  • As needed, participation in marketing related photography, video, and social content capture for promotional usage.

WORK EXPERIENCE AND REQUIREMENTS

  • 5 years (plus) experience in management, including strong program marketing experience.
  • Demonstrated strong team leadership and development ability.
  • Computer skills in word processing, spreadsheet, database management, content management systems and desktop publishing applications are essential. Project management and multi-tasking skills are a must.
  • Excellent oral and written communication skills, as well as creative writing and negotiation skills. Experience in generating presentations and proposals.

EDUCATION REQUIREMENTS

  • Diploma or Degree in Business, Recreation, Facility Management or a combination of experience and education a plus.
  • Education should be at a level which demonstrates the ability to perform duties
